{"id":1120,"date":"2024-11-23T11:35:03","date_gmt":"2024-11-23T11:35:03","guid":{"rendered":"https:\/\/bookloves.com\/?p=1120"},"modified":"2024-11-23T11:35:03","modified_gmt":"2024-11-23T11:35:03","slug":"the-city-and-its-uncertain-walls-by-haruki-murakami","status":"publish","type":"post","link":"https:\/\/bookloves.com\/?p=1120","title":{"rendered":"The City and Its Uncertain Walls by Haruki Murakami"},"content":{"rendered":"<p class=\"whitespace-pre-wrap break-words\">In his latest novel, \u201cThe City and Its Uncertain Walls,\u201d Haruki Murakami returns to familiar territory while breaking new ground. The celebrated author of \u201cNorwegian Wood\u201d and \u201cKafka on the Shore\u201d weaves another intricate tapestry of magical realism, blending the mundane with the mystical in his signature style. This time, however, Murakami delves deeper into the nature of storytelling itself, crafting a narrative that is both a love letter to literature and a meditation on the fluid boundaries between <a href=\"https:\/\/bookclb.com\/annihilation-by-jeff-vandermeer\/\">reality and imagination<\/a>.<\/p>\n<h3 class=\"font-600 text-lg font-bold\">The Story: A Journey Between Worlds<\/h3>\n<p class=\"whitespace-pre-wrap break-words\">At its heart, the novel follows a middle-aged man who becomes a librarian in a small mountain town, seeking to reconnect with a lost love from his teenage years. The narrative shifts between three distinct timeframes: his adolescent romance, his present life as a librarian, and his experiences in a mysterious walled city where unicorns roam and shadows can be separated from their owners. This city exists in a realm between reality and dreams, where the protagonist serves as a \u201cDream Reader,\u201d tasked with reading old dreams stored in egg-shaped vessels.<\/p>\n<h3 class=\"font-600 text-lg font-bold\">Themes and Symbolism<\/h3>\n<p class=\"whitespace-pre-wrap break-words\">The novel expertly explores several interconnected themes:<\/p>\n<h2 class=\"font-600 text-base font-bold\">Memory and Loss<\/h2>\n<p class=\"whitespace-pre-wrap break-words\">Murakami masterfully portrays how memories shape our identity and how loss can create permanent fissures in our perception of reality. The author\u2019s ability to make the supernatural feel natural remains unmatched, although some readers might find the pacing in the middle section slightly languid.<\/p>\n<h3 class=\"font-600 text-lg font-bold\">Characters and Relationships<\/h3>\n<p class=\"whitespace-pre-wrap break-words\">The novel\u2019s cast is relatively small but deeply realized. The protagonist\u2019s relationship with both the mysterious librarian who preceded him (Mr. Koyasu) and the young boy who seems to understand more than he should (Yellow Submarine Boy) are particularly well-developed. The female characters, while compelling, occasionally feel slightly less fully realized than their male counterparts.<\/p>\n<h3 class=\"font-600 text-lg font-bold\">Strengths and Potential Drawbacks<\/h3>\n<h2 class=\"font-600 text-base font-bold\">What Works Well<\/h2>\n<p>Masterful blending of reality and fantasy<br \/>\nRich symbolic imagery<br \/>\n<a href=\"https:\/\/bookclb.com\/minas-matchbox-by-yoko-ogawa\/\">Deep exploration of memory and loss<\/a><br \/>\nEngaging mysteries that keep readers guessing<br \/>\nBeautiful prose that captures complex emotions<\/p>\n<h2 class=\"font-600 text-base font-bold\">Areas for Improvement<\/h2>\n<p>Some plot threads remain tantalizingly unresolved<br \/>\nPacing occasionally slows in the middle section<br \/>\nSecondary characters could be more fully developed<br \/>\nThe ending might feel too ambiguous for some readers<\/p>\n<h3 class=\"font-600 text-lg font-bold\">Comparison to Other Works<\/h3>\n<p class=\"whitespace-pre-wrap break-words\">While \u201cThe City and Its Uncertain Walls\u201d shares thematic elements with Murakami\u2019s earlier works, particularly \u201cHard-Boiled Wonderland and the End of the World,\u201d it feels more contemplative and metafictional. Readers familiar with authors like Jorge Luis Borges and Italo Calvino will appreciate similar explorations of reality, literature, and imagination.<\/p>\n<h3 class=\"font-600 text-lg font-bold\">Impact and Significance<\/h3>\n<p class=\"whitespace-pre-wrap break-words\">The novel arrives at a time when questions about reality, truth, and the stories we tell ourselves feel particularly relevant.
